Processors

The following sections provide procedures for installing and removing the Pentium III Xeon Processor Single Edge Contact (S.E.C.) cartridge. Use these procedures when upgrading or replacing your processor(s). Each processor is packaged in a S.E.C. cartridge. The cartridge includes the processor core with an integrated 16 KB primary (L1) cache, secondary (L2) cache, thermal plate, and a cover. The processors are supported by voltage regulator modules (VRM) on the system baseboard or on the optional CPU boxes, depending on the number of installed processors. The optional CPU boxes are used for five or more processors.

Each S.E.C. cartridge installs in a Slot 2 connector on the system baseboard or CPU box. Each slot must contain either a processor cartridge or a termination board (if there are less than four processors installed). The VRM modules are installed in a bank of VRM sockets adjacent to the processors.

Note: Your system may have up to four processors on a system backboard and up to eight processors if two CPU boxes are installed. All installed processors must be matched for speed and cache size. If replacing a processor, the replacement processor must match the speed and cache size of all installed processors. If upgrading a processor, all processors must be upgraded to match.

!CAUTION

Electrostatic discharge (ESD) can damage components; place them on an antistatic surface. Update the CPU baseboard using an antistatic wrist strap attached to chassis ground.

!WARNING

If the system was running, any processor and heat sink installed is hot. To avoid the possibility of a burn, let the components cool for 10 minutes before continuing with these procedures.
